What Does Specialty Roofing Cost and Involve in Tamiami?

Specialty roofing in Tamiami typically runs $8,000-$20,000 for a full replacement, with most projects completed in 3-7 business days depending on material complexity and HVHZ permitting. We’re talking about non-standard roof systems: flat/low-slope membranes, built-up roofing, modified bitumen, and custom architectural configurations that standard shingle crews won’t touch. Most Tamiami homes we work on sit under original 1970s-1990s roof decks that weren’t designed for the intense UV, salt air, and standing-water conditions this western Miami-Dade fringe experiences. The flat terrain toward the Everglades means drainage fails slowly and silently until the damage is structural. Specialty roofing addresses these realities with purpose-built materials and installation methods that standard asphalt shingle jobs simply don’t cover.

How We Handle Specialty Roofing From First Call to Final Inspection

We’ve refined our process across hundreds of South Florida roofs. Here’s what actually happens, and where you’ll need to make decisions.

Stage 1: Site assessment and moisture mapping (Day 1, 2-3 hours)

We walk the roof with moisture meters and core samples if the deck is suspect. On Tamiami’s older CBS homes, we’re checking for the specific failure pattern this area produces: salt-laden air drawn through soffit vents corrodes nail fasteners from below while UV cooks the membrane from above. You’ll decide at this stage whether we proceed with a recover (new membrane over sound existing) or a full tear-off. Recover saves roughly 30-40% on labor, but only if the deck tests dry. We don’t recommend recover on any roof over 20 years old in this ZIP.

Stage 2: Material selection and HVHZ documentation (Days 1-2)

This is where you choose your system. We bring samples of TPO, PVC, modified bitumen, and built-up options with their Miami-Dade NOA (Notice of Acceptance) documentation. Miami-Dade’s HVHZ requirements are the strictest wind codes in the continental US, and not every membrane manufacturer maintains active approval here. We only specify products with current NOAs: GAF’s EverGuard TPO and CertainTeed’s Flintlastic SA are two we regularly use, but we’ll match spec to your structure and budget. You’ll also decide on insulation strategy: tapered ISO board for positive drainage, or flat fill with crickets at drains.

Stage 3: Permitting and scheduling (Days 2-5)

We pull the permit through Miami-Dade’s online system. Specialty roofing permits in this county require a roofing contractor endorsement plus the specific NOA numbers for your chosen materials. Inspection scheduling is automatic upon permit issuance. We’ll give you a firm start date once the permit hits “issued” status, typically 48-72 hours.

Stage 4: Tear-off, deck repair, and installation (Days 5-8 for most jobs)

Crew arrives at 7 AM. Tear-off proceeds section by section; we never leave the substrate exposed overnight during Tamiami’s afternoon storm season. Any rotted OSB or plywood gets replaced same-day. On low-slope work, we install the membrane with fully-adhered or mechanically-attached methods depending on wind-zone calculations for your specific block. Parapet walls and penetration flashing get separate detail work that adds a half-day but prevents the callbacks we see from crews who rush this step.

Stage 5: Final inspection and documentation (Day 8 or 9)

Miami-Dade inspector verifies membrane attachment pattern, seam weld quality, and drain flow. We don’t collect final payment until you have the passed inspection card in hand. You’ll receive manufacturer warranty registration paperwork plus our workmanship documentation. The whole sequence, from signed contract to passed inspection, typically spans 10-14 calendar days in Tamiami.

The Specialty Roofing Options You’ll Actually Choose Between

Each system solves a different problem. Here’s how they compare for Tamiami conditions:

  • TPO (Thermoplastic Polyolefin): White reflective surface, welded seams, strong chemical resistance. Best for flat roofs with HVAC equipment or grease vents. Holds up well to UV but can shrink slightly in extreme heat; we specify reinforced membrane on roofs over 2,000 square feet. Mid-range cost, 15-20 year service life with proper maintenance.
  • PVC (Polyvinyl Chloride): Similar to TPO but with superior weld strength and better performance in ponding water conditions. The premium choice for Tamiami’s flat terrain where drains occasionally back up during summer deluges. Higher material cost, 20+ year potential, but requires experienced installers; bad welds fail catastrophically.
  • Modified Bitumen (APP or SBS): Asphalt-based with plastic or rubber modifiers, torch-applied or self-adhering. The traditional choice for residential low-slope in South Florida. APP handles heat better; SPS flexes more in cold (less relevant here). Multiple ply options: two-ply systems last longer but add labor. Best value for straightforward geometries without many penetrations.
  • Built-Up Roofing (BUR): Alternating layers of asphalt and reinforcing fabric, finished with gravel or coating. The old standard, still specified by some HOAs for aesthetic consistency. Heavy weight requires structural verification on older Tamiami homes. Longer installation, higher labor component, but extremely puncture-resistant.
  • Fluid-applied restoration: Not a full replacement, but worth mentioning for newer specialty roofs with isolated failure. Acrylic or silicone coating over sound substrate. Extends life 5-10 years at roughly 25% of replacement cost. Only viable if core samples show dry deck and intact insulation.

Insulation matters as much as membrane. We typically specify polyiso board in tapered configurations to create positive drainage toward scuppers or internal drains. On some roofing in Tamiami projects that are part of a full exterior envelope update, we’ll coordinate insulation depth with window and door replacement to maintain consistent wall-to-roof thermal boundaries.

What Specialty Roofing Costs in Tamiami, FL

For the work we describe on this page, expect $8,000-$20,000 for a typical residential specialty roof replacement in Tamiami. Here’s what pushes a job toward the low or high end:

Cost Factor Low-End Scenario High-End Scenario
Roof size and complexity 1,200 sq ft, simple rectangle, one drain 3,500+ sq ft, multiple levels, skylights, HVAC curbs
Deck condition Sound plywood, no replacement needed 30-50% deck replacement, sistered rafters
Material grade Standard TPO, 60-mil, 15-year warranty Premium PVC, 80-mil, 20-year system warranty
Insulation and drainage Flat ISO fill to code minimum R-30 Tapered crickets, R-38, secondary overflow drains
Permit and inspection scope Standard reroof, no structural changes Structural review for added equipment loads

What’s included in our written estimate: all materials, Miami-Dade permit fees, tear-off and disposal, deck repair up to a specified square footage (we’ll note the allowance), installation labor, and final inspection coordination. What’s typically separate: structural engineering if your roof framing needs reinforcement, electrical work for relocated or added equipment, and interior ceiling repair if leaks caused damage. We flag these possibilities during the initial assessment so you’re not surprised.

Many homeowners exploring roofing options across our service area ask whether specialty roofing costs more than standard shingle replacement. It does, typically 20-35% more for comparable square footage, because the materials require certified installation, the details are unforgiving, and the permitting scrutiny is heavier. But on a low-slope or flat roof, shingles aren’t even an option; water doesn’t run off fast enough. Specialty roofing isn’t an upgrade choice in Tamiami. For many home geometries, it’s the only functional choice.

What Tamiami’s Geography and Housing Stock Do to This Job

Tamiami sits at the literal edge of developed Miami-Dade, pressed against the Everglades along US-41. That position creates conditions no inland contractor anticipates.

The housing stock here is overwhelmingly CBS construction from the 1970s-1990s westward expansion, much of it built before the 1994 post-Hurricane Andrew code overhaul. We regularly open roofs on homes in the 33184 ZIP that still have original nail-fastened decking, pre-HVHZ tie-down patterns, and zero impact-rated openings. Bringing a specialty roof to code compliance on these structures means more than membrane installation. It means verifying that the deck attachment can handle the uplift pressures Miami-Dade now requires, and often upgrading perimeter fastening patterns that standard recover jobs skip.

The shallow water table, sometimes inches below grade, affects us even on roof jobs. Crews digging for new drain lines, scupper outlets, or downspout extensions hit saturated oolitic limestone within 12-18 inches. Dewatering runs continuously. We’ve seen out-of-town contractors underestimate this and lose days to flooded trenches. We build that contingency into our schedules.

Salt-laden air from Biscayne Bay, combined with standing water on flat roofs after summer storms, accelerates corrosion in ways that inland Florida doesn’t replicate. Fasteners on original decks often show significant degradation before the membrane itself fails. Our assessments include fastener sampling; if we find corrosion, we specify stainless or hot-dip galvanized replacement hardware, not standard electro-galvanized.

We cover Tamiami and the surrounding western Miami-Dade communities, including Sweetwater, University Park, Fountainebleau, and Olympia Heights. Each has slightly different HOA requirements and permit routing, but all fall under Miami-Dade County’s unified HVHZ standards.
